How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Sepulveda?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Sepulveda Studio Apartments with Utilities Included | $1,619 | $1,175 | $2,033 |
| Sepulveda 1 Bedroom Apartments with Utilities Included | $1,936 | $850 | $10,000+ |
| Sepulveda 2 Bedroom Apartments with Utilities Included | $2,670 | $1,850 | $8,732 |
| Sepulveda 3 Bedroom Apartments with Utilities Included | $3,924 | $2,700 | $10,000+ |
| Sepulveda 4 Bedroom Apartments with Utilities Included | $4,726 | $2,550 | $5,312 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Utilities Included Sepulveda Apartments
What is the Cheapest Utilities Included apartment in Sepulveda?
Currently the most affordable Utilities Included Apartment in Sepulveda is at Summer View Apartment Homes listed at $1,200.
How much is the average rent for a Utilities Included Sepulveda Apartment?
The average rent for a Utilities Included Apartment in Sepulveda is $1,852.
What is the largest Utilities Included Sepulveda Apartment for rent?
Today's Utilities Included apartment with the most square footage in Sepulveda is a 1,529 square feet unit starting from $1,619 at The Esplanade.
What is the average size for Sepulveda Utilities Included Apartments for rent?
The average size for a Utilities Included rental in Sepulveda is currently at 574 sq ft.
